Tripura Cannabis Seizure Operation drew attention after a joint enforcement action by Sonamura Police and the Border Security Force led to the recovery of 26 kilograms of dry cannabis in Sepahijala district. Authorities estimated the seized contraband to have a market value of approximately ₹5.2 lakh. Additionally, officials stated that the recovered material was found abandoned and remained unclaimed during the operation.

Joint Operation Leads To Major Recovery
Security personnel carried out the operation as part of ongoing monitoring and enforcement activities in border-linked areas of Tripura. According to officials, teams from Sonamura Police and the Border Security Force coordinated during the search effort that ultimately resulted in the seizure.
Authorities stated that officers recovered 26 kilograms of dry cannabis during the operation. Consequently, officials secured the material and initiated legal procedures related to seizure and documentation.
The recovery once again highlighted the role of coordinated field operations in identifying and intercepting suspected illegal movement of narcotic substances. Meanwhile, investigators began examining surrounding circumstances linked to the abandoned consignment.
Authorities Say Contraband Was Left Unclaimed
Officials indicated that the recovered cannabis was found without any claimant at the location during the operation. As a result, enforcement personnel seized the material and began efforts to determine its possible origin and intended destination.
